Configure a Socket for Server-Side TLS

See more Socket/SSL/TLS Examples

Demonstrates Socket.InitSslServer, which configures the object for server-side TLS using a server certificate that has access to its private key, then listens for and accepts a TLS connection.

The file path is relative to the application's current working directory. An absolute path may also be used. Supply the path appropriate to your own environment.

Background. A TLS listener presents the configured server certificate during the handshake. When client certificates are required, acceptable CA distinguished names are added before InitSslServer.

var
success: Integer;
socket: TChilkatSocket;
pfxPassword: WideString;
cert: TChilkatCert;
connectedSock: TChilkatSocket;

begin
success := 0;

socket := TChilkatSocket.Create(Self);

//  The file path is relative to the application's current working directory.  An absolute path
//  may also be used.  Supply the path appropriate to your own environment.
//  The PFX password should come from a secure source rather than being hard-coded.
pfxPassword := 'myPfxPassword';
cert := TChilkatCert.Create(Self);
success := cert.LoadPfxFile('qa_data/server.pfx',pfxPassword);
if (success = 0) then
  begin
    Memo1.Lines.Add(cert.LastErrorText);
    Exit;
  end;

//  Configure this object for server-side TLS using the certificate.  The certificate must have
//  access to its corresponding private key.
success := socket.InitSslServer(cert.ControlInterface);
if (success = 0) then
  begin
    Memo1.Lines.Add(socket.LastErrorText);
    Exit;
  end;

//  Listen for connections.  Accepted connections will use TLS.
success := socket.BindAndListen(5000,25);
if (success = 0) then
  begin
    Memo1.Lines.Add(socket.LastErrorText);
    Exit;
  end;

connectedSock := TChilkatSocket.Create(Self);
success := socket.AcceptNext(20000,connectedSock.ControlInterface);
if (success = 0) then
  begin
    Memo1.Lines.Add(socket.LastErrorText);
    Exit;
  end;
Memo1.Lines.Add('Accepted a TLS client connection.');
